6.3 Clocks
The MGC3140 is embedding two internal oscillators, high speed and low speed. The High-Speed Oscillator (HSO) is factory-trimmed, achieving high accuracy.
- High-Speed Oscillator (HSO): The MGC3140 is clocked by an internal HSO running at 40 MHz (+/- 2%). This clock is used to generate the Tx signal, to trigger the ADC conversions and to run the SPU. During Deep Sleep mode, the HSO clock is switched off.
- Low-Speed Oscillator (LSO): This low-speed and ultra-low-power oscillator is typically 32 kHz (+/- 15%). It is used during power-saving modes.
